Essential Furniture for the Hospitality Industry
Furnishings in hospitality environments must be robust. Hygiene maintenance should be easy, and visual harmony must be preserved, especially in large open-plan areas.
Furniture typically in demand includes:
- Space-saving chairs for events, cafes or training spaces
- Booth-style seating for relaxed dining areas
- Stools paired with high counters
- Sectional sofas for lounges or waiting areas
Many organisations engage professional suppliers to ensure the furniture chosen is both practical and visually coherent.
Why Choose Industry-Specific Suppliers
Contract furniture suppliers provide tested products for intensive use. These include resilient finishes and anti-stain coatings. Many also provide layout design services and advise on compliance with UK regulations, especially in healthcare, education, and public environments.

Branding Through Furnishings
Furniture shapes how a venue is perceived. Colour schemes, upholstery, and furniture lines can strengthen your brand message. Looks must not compromise function. Consider material resilience, easy upkeep and comfort.
